Rand Paul on Obamacare Subsidies, Tariffs, and Constitutional Tax Powers

- 💡 Senator Rand Paul criticizes current Obamacare subsidies, noting that individuals earning up to $225,000 can receive significant subsidies, leading to escalating premium costs.
- 🛠️ He proposes changing the Orisa law to allow large retailers like Costco and Amazon to sell insurance, creating a larger risk pool and giving consumers collective bargaining power to drive down premiums.
Tariffs and Constitutional Authority
- ⚖️ Paul asserts that tariffs are taxes and argues that the President cannot levy them without Congressional approval, as the Constitution mandates that taxes originate in the House.
- ⚠️ He believes the Supreme Court will strike down presidential tariffs, emphasizing the need for an orderly constitutional process to avoid chaos.
Impact on American Farmers
- 🚜 The current tariff policies are hammering American farmers, increasing the cost of essential agricultural supplies.
- 📉 Paul expresses concern about a looming 'farmageddon,' particularly for soybean farmers, and worries about the increasing number of farmers unable to make payments.
Government Shutdown and Political Negotiation
- 🏛️ Regarding a potential government shutdown, Paul suggests it might open sooner than expected, as the negotiation is likely driven by Senator Schumer's primary challenge from AOC, rather than concerns from other Democrat senators.
- 🤝 He believes any agreement to open the government should include a discussion about Obamacare subsidies.
